in a real life a silencer doesnt always slow the speed of the bullet... but most of the time it does. its aim is to slow the speed of propellant gases which as a side effect of shooting, this reduces the sound. it does reduce muzzle flash... and technically it does reduce the recoil on a gun. if the gun is heavier (with a silencer on) the gun requires more energy to be kicked back (recoil) the same distance. the bullets always provide the same energy (recoil) and so with a slightly heavier gun it is made slightly steadier and thus should reduce the recoil... however this change in mass in quite small compared to a gun so wouldnt make a large difference, maybe not even notable. all depends on the weight of silencer.
